How to Choose the Best Hiking Leggings

With so many options available, selecting the right hiking leggings depends on understanding your specific needs and trail conditions. Here are the key factors our team considers when testing and recommending products.

Material and Fabric Composition

Most hiking leggings use nylon or polyester blended with spandex or elastane for stretch. Nylon blends tend to be more durable and abrasion-resistant, while polyester excels at moisture-wicking and quick-dry performance. Look for 4-way stretch in both cases, which allows fabric to move with your body in all directions during scrambling, climbing, and hiking.

The fabric weight matters for temperature regulation. Lighter weights (5-7 ounces) breathe better in warm weather but provide less protection. Heavier weights offer more warmth and durability but can trap heat during exertion. Consider your typical hiking climate and season when evaluating fabric weight.

Fit and Sizing Guidance

Hiking leggings should fit snug enough to prevent chafing and fabric snagging but loose enough for full range of motion. We recommend sizing up if you are between sizes, since a too-tight fit restricts circulation and movement. Most brands use standard athletic sizing, but inseam lengths vary significantly.

If you are under 5’5″, look for petite inseam options (typically 27″ or shorter). Over 5’8″? Seek tall options (31″+) or brands known for longer fits. The right inseam prevents that awkward cropped look and ensures fabric covers your ankles without bunching in your boots.

Pocket Design and Storage

Pockets represent one of the biggest differences between hiking leggings and yoga pants. For trail use, zippered pockets provide the most security for phones and essentials. Drop-in pockets work for lighter items but can allow phones to bounce during vigorous movement.

Consider what you typically carry. A phone plus keys needs more pocket real estate than just a phone. Some hikers prefer pants with 4-5 pockets for organization, while others prefer minimal pocket systems and use a running vest instead.

Breathability and Weather Resistance

Breathability matters most for warm weather hiking where sweat management is critical. Mesh panels or lighter fabric zones improve airflow. For variable conditions, water-resistant coatings or fleece-lined options provide needed versatility without changing bottoms.

UPF protection is valuable for sunny trails where you want to avoid sunscreen reapplications. Many technical hiking leggings now include UPF 50+ ratings, which blocks over 98% of harmful UV rays. This is particularly important for high-altitude or desert trails with intense sun exposure.

Durability for Different Trail Conditions

If you primarily hike maintained trails, standard yoga-style leggings with reinforced gussets handle the terrain fine. For rock scrambles, brushy sections, or off-trail travel, look for reinforced knees, abrasion-resistant paneling, or rugged workwear-inspired options like the Carhartt.

Check customer reviews for long-term durability reports. Products that show pilling, fabric degradation, or waistband loosening after a few months may not be worth even budget pricing. Investing slightly more in durable options often saves money over replacing cheaper alternatives that wear out quickly.

Body Type Considerations

Fit varies significantly between brands, and body type affects which leggings work best. Curvy athletic builds often prefer high-rise waists that stay in place and provide coverage during movement. Apple-shaped bodies may find mid-rise options more comfortable. Hourglass figures often do well in seamless waistband designs.

For curvy or athletic body types, 4-way stretch and gusseted crotches make a significant comfort difference. The extra room prevents the binding and riding that occurs when fabric is not designed for dynamic movement. Testing a few different brands helps identify what works for your specific proportions.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the key features to look for in hiking leggings?

Look for moisture-wicking fabric, 4-way stretch, reinforced knees, secure pockets (preferably zippered), high-rise waistband that stays up, and quick-dry capabilities. Breathability and abrasion resistance matter for longer trails.

What are the best hiking leggings for cold weather?

For cold weather, choose fleece-lined options like the baleaf Quick Dry pants with their water-resistant properties. Look for thicker fabrics with wind resistance and consider layering options.

What are the best hiking leggings with pockets?

The baleaf hiking pants excel with 5 zippered pockets. The IUGA and Ewedoos both offer spacious side pockets plus inner pockets. For phone security on trails, zippered cargo pockets are ideal.

Are hiking leggings durable enough for trails?

Yes, quality hiking leggings like the Carhartt Force and baleaf options are designed with reinforced panels and abrasion-resistant fabrics that withstand rock contact and brush. Regular yoga leggings may wear faster on trails.

What is the difference between hiking leggings and yoga pants?

Hiking leggings feature technical improvements: reinforced knees, zippered pockets, moisture-wicking fabrics, UPF protection, and cut for outdoor movement. Yoga pants prioritize softness and flexibility for studio work, not trail durability.
